Добро пожаловать на Pro Pawn - Портал о PAWN-скриптинге.

Реклама


**Как получить V.I.P** (Перейти)
Чтобы заказать рекламу на Pro-Pawn.Ru, обращайтесь в Skype.
Баннерная реклама 200руб/мес, Текстовая 100руб/мес.
Показано с 1 по 3 из 3
  1. #1
    Аватар для StevenH
    Пользователь

    Статус
    Оффлайн
    Регистрация
    13.10.2015
    Сообщений
    469
    Репутация:
    13 ±

    Оптимизация мода. С чего начать?

    Всем привет. Не нашел нигде дельных советов по оптимизации мода. Может кто знает мод - SAMP UKRAINE. Так вот, это грубо говоря обычный скрилакс, то не могу понять (разобраться), с чего начать оптимизацию игрового мода. Что лучше оптимизировать, где, как и так далее..

    Заранее спасибо!

  2. #2
    Аватар для DeimoS
    Модератор?

    Статус
    Оффлайн
    Регистрация
    27.01.2014
    Адрес
    Восточный Мордор
    Сообщений
    3,931
    Репутация:
    1502 ±
    Эмм, нет никакой чёткой формулы идеальной оптимизации.
    Можно выделить три типа оптимизации:
    - оптимизация быстродействия
    - оптимизация потребления памяти
    - оптимизация читаемости кода
    Очень редко удаётся оптимизировать код по всем трём направлениям. В лучшем случае, оптимизировать удаётся только по каким-то двум (чаще всего, чем больше ты углубляешься в один из пунктов, тем сильнее страдают два других). И уже исходя из конкретной ситуации, ты должен выбрать что для тебя важнее и оптимизировать в нужном направлении.

    Хотя к глобальной оптимизации, применимой ко всем случаям, можно приписать оптимизацию массивов, а, если быть точнее, выделение для массивов такого количества ячеек, которое действительно потребуется для хранения данных, а не как распространено делать во многих говномодах: приписывать "128"/"256"/"1000"/"1024" и прочие рандомные числа.
    Связаться со мной можно в личных сообщениях этой группы

    Широко известно, что идеи стоят 0.8333 цента каждая (исходя из рыночной цены 10 центов за дюжину).
    Великих идей полно, на них нет спроса.
    Воплощение идеи в законченную игру требует долгой работы,
    таланта, терпения и креативности, не говоря уж о затратах денег, времени и ресурсов.
    Предложить идею просто, воплотить – вот в чём проблема

    Steve Pavlina

  3. Пользователь сказал cпасибо:
    VVWVV (27.02.2016)
  4. #3
    Аватар для StevenH
    Пользователь

    Статус
    Оффлайн
    Регистрация
    13.10.2015
    Сообщений
    469
    Репутация:
    13 ±
    Цитата Сообщение от DeimoS Посмотреть сообщение
    Эмм, нет никакой чёткой формулы идеальной оптимизации.
    Можно выделить три типа оптимизации:
    - оптимизация быстродействия
    - оптимизация потребления памяти
    - оптимизация читаемости кода
    Очень редко удаётся оптимизировать код по всем трём направлениям. В лучшем случае, оптимизировать удаётся только по каким-то двум (чаще всего, чем больше ты углубляешься в один из пунктов, тем сильнее страдают два других). И уже исходя из конкретной ситуации, ты должен выбрать что для тебя важнее и оптимизировать в нужном направлении.

    Хотя к глобальной оптимизации, применимой ко всем случаям, можно приписать оптимизацию массивов, а, если быть точнее, выделение для массивов такого количества ячеек, которое действительно потребуется для хранения данных, а не как распространено делать во многих говномодах: приписывать "128"/"256"/"1000"/"1024" и прочие рандомные числа.
    Ну вот я сейчас полностью избавляюсь от SendMes, и перевожу всё на автоподсчет ячеек, по уроку Cortez`a

 

 

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•